Smoltz became a starter again this season. He has been the closer for the Braves since his first full season in that role in 2002. He didn't get the decision last night. He is 9-5 2.81. Thanks to Kolb, Smoltz could have had a couple of more wins there. He's going to his 7th All-Star Game. I would like to see him as the pitching coach after Leo retires.
